WebbIntravenous (IV) bisphosphonates [zoledronic acid (Reclast®) and ibandronate (Boniva®)] We recommend a one week interval between IV bisphosphonate infusion and COVID-19 vaccination to allow for distinguishing between putative acute phase reactions resulting from either IV bisphosphonate administration or COVID-19 vaccination. Webb24 maj 2024 · Reclast (zoledronic acid) is a medication that is given by IV (intravenously) once per year to decrease the chance of an osteoporotic fracture. It is in a class of osteoporosis medications known as bisphosphonates. WebbReclast can cause serious side effects including: Low calcium levels in your blood (hypocalcemia) Severe kidney problems. Severe jaw bone problems (osteonecrosis) Bone, joint or muscle pain. Unusual thigh bone fractures. 1. Low calcium levels in your blood (hypocalcemia). Reclast may lower the calcium levels in your blood.
